    RAKZA X is the first rubber with NSS (New Surface System), Yasaka’s new production process to improve the grip of the rubber surface. NSS gives a stronger touch when hitting the ball, and the control in both attack and blocking is improved.
    In RAKZA X Soft the same surface rubber is working together with a relatively soft sponge, Feel Sponge, with good catapult effect. The combination of the elastic sponge and high grip top sheet increase the the feeling and improves the control of your game.

    Customer Reviews SummaryAI Summary
    The majority of reviewers highly praise the ease of imparting spin and control performance. However, many reviews point out insufficient speed, suggesting it is not suitable for power-oriented advanced players or hard rackets. It is recognized as a versatile, easy-to-use rubber for beginners to intermediate players.
    ■ Frequently Mentioned Points
    • Soft sponge makes spin easy even for beginners
    • Backspin attacks are easy to lift with stability
    • Speed is modest, not suitable for power-focused players
    • Excellent control performance, usable on both forehand and backhand
    • Slightly shorter lifespan, whitening occurs around 3 months
    ■ Representative Voices
    ▲ PositiveThe balance between soft sponge and sheet strength is excellent, allowing high-spin shots with minimal effort. It performs well for beginners through intermediate players on both sides, making it a cost-effective classic rubber.
    ▽ CriticalThe speed is slow, and hitting techniques like drives and short strokes are difficult to execute. For powerful players, the reaction is insufficient, making it unsuitable for advanced levels.

      Gengar (Experience: 6〜10 years) For those seeking stability against backspin

      Reviews by user

      I hit with the thick version on the backhand of a Ma Lin Carbon. Weight was 47.1g.
      The ball lifts up well, so it's very easy to drive against backspin.
      Since it's soft, you don't get all that much speed, but you do get spin.
      The price is reasonable too, so if you want to stabilize your backspin drives, you can't go wrong picking this rubber.

      This is a comparison with Rakza X when used on the backhand.
      Speed: Rakza X wins.
      Spin: Rakza X Soft wins.
      Control: Rakza X Soft wins.
      Rakza X is hard, so you don't get a good ball unless you swing all the way through,
      but with Rakza X Soft, even a little effort puts a ton of spin on the ball and produces a good shot.
      However, Rakza X has more speed, so which one you should use will probably depend on whether you prioritize speed or spin.
